We hope to see many of you at one or more of these events:

Thursday – 9/17/20 from 11 am till 12 noon:  AARP will present AARP NC to Mobilize Older Voters Ahead of 2020 Elections:  A Campaign to Focus on Protecting 50-plus Voters and Making Their Voices Heard.  This presentation will outline election issues of concern to 50+ individuals, up-to-date details on how to vote, and safe ways to provide some much-needed volunteer assistance for the 2020 election.


Thursday – 10/1/20 TED Talks from 11:00 am-12:30 pm: “The Tyranny of Merit” by Michael Sandel; and “Debunking the Most Common Myths White People Tell about Race” by Robin DiAngelo (members might also like to checkout an interview with her on PBS at http://www.pbs.org/wnet/amanpour-and-company/video/white-fragility-extended-version/.

RSVP by 9/24/20 to Vicki McCready at [email protected] so we can send you the Zoom link.


Thursday – 11/5/20 TED Talks from 11:00 am-12:30 pm: Sleep is Your Super Power” by Matt Walker; and “Four Questions You Should Always Ask Your Doctor” by Christer Mjaset

RSVP by 10/29/20 to Vicki McCready at [email protected]  so we can send you the Zoom link.
